What you’ll do as the adjunct Vice President   of Collections:
   »
Direct and monitors collection activities for the credit union through the Collections Department.
   »
Direct the activities of the Collections and Risk Mitigation staff.
   »
Recommend modifications to procedures and/or policies due to regulatory or statutory changes.
   »
Develop, propose, gain acceptance for, and implement collections program policy and strategy; develop procedural changes as compliance requires or new programs demand. Lead activity related to new product development and process initiatives with respect to collection programs, compliance changes, and record retention.
   »
Ensure that delinquent accounts are controlled, delinquent payments are collected, and/or collateral is recovered.
   »
supervise and monitor the Overdraft Privilege program. Represents Credit Union in foreclosure actions and related functions.
   »
Prepare monthly reports for management and Board of Directors. Recommend accounts for charge-off. Perform and/or monitor all functions necessary to complete the charge-off process. Authorize the allocation of payments on charge-offs to recovery accounts.
   »
Participate in establishment of annual department budget and monitor performance to budget all over the year.
   »
Serve as member of TEG Federal Credit Union's Security Committee, and Policy Review Committee. Serve as a member of the Asset/Licapability Committee to develop operating procedures that assure the credit union maintains sufficient levels of capital, liquidity and pricing spreads.
